When you plan your next vacation adventure, should you think about researching an all inclusive resort hotel? The answer to this query will change given the sort of vacation you are planning. All inclusive resort hotels are very popular these days, and fantastic travel packages can be found in almost every major vacation spot in the Caribbean and Mexico.
BIf you are on a tight budget, are traveling with a couple of kids, or want to control expenses while still visiting five-star resorts, then you'll want an all inclusive resort package. These resort hotels cater to broad cross-sections of the traveling public and offer a wide variety of activities intended to keep guests of all ages happy. All your food and drinks are usually covered in the package rate, leaving you free to play and not worry about expenses. Additionally, many packages also cover airport transportation, resort tips, and activities fees for sports such as snorkeling or golf.
If you're hoping for a romantic hideaway or top notch cuisine as part of your vacation, then the all inclusive resort plan may not be for you. All inclusive resort hotels are often built as gated and enclosed communities and are often quite large complexes with many hundreds of tourists at all times. In order to service this mass of guests, the quality of dining, customer service and resort amenities may sometimes suffer.
